A travel guru has issued a warning to Brits heading to Benidorm, alerting them to a "scam" that could leave them £600 out of pocket. TikTok user FrankTheStagMan, who organises stag and hen dos in the popular Spanish resort, shared a video highlighting an issue on the beach that could wreck your trip. The clip starts by showing an alleged unauthorised drinks seller making his way down to the sand with a tray full of cocktails for sunbathers.

However, according to Frank, these customers are unaware that these drinks are 'illegal.' "Those cocktails are made with absolute rubbish," he alleged.

His colleague added: "Normally they are made on a pavement they cut a lemon on the pavement and chop it up and it goes in your drink." "It's crazy," Frank continues, filming the vendor at work. "It's as easy as that.

You have two beach clubs opposite and yet you have this guy selling these illegal drinks. It's shocking." Frank's colleague then points out the tourists are sitting next to a sign urging them not to purchase the beverages.
